15.11.1998
You're in no danger. During the meteor storm occurring tonight and tomorrow, thousands of bits of ice and rock will likely rain onto the Earth. Few, if any, will hit the ground. Touted as potentially the most active meteor shower since 1966, the Leonids of 1998 will be tracked by observers the world over.

14.11.1998
Mars has two tiny moons, Phobos and Deimos. Pictured above is Deimos, the smaller moon of Mars. In fact, Deimos is one of the smallest known moons in the Solar System measuring only 9 miles across.

12.11.1998
This bright fireball meteor was photographed from Table Mountain Observatory during the peak of the annual Leonid meteor shower on November 17, 1966. That was a good year for Leonid meteor watchers - a meteor "storm" was produced as the Earth swept through a dense swarm of dusty debris from the tail of comet Tempel-Tuttle.

11.11.1998
This simulated image models the intensities of gamma rays with over 40 million times the energy of visible light, and represents how the sky might appear to the proposed Gamma-ray Large Area Space Telescope (GLAST) after its first year in orbit.

10.11.1998
On some nights the sky is the most interesting show in town. This picture captures a particularly active and colorful display of aurora that occurred a month ago high above Alaska. Auroras are more commonly seen by observers located near the Earth's poles.

9.11.1998
It's the dim star, not the bright one, near the center of NGC 3132 that created this odd but beautiful planetary nebula. Nicknamed the Eight-Burst Nebula and the Southern Ring Nebula, the glowing gas originated in the outer layers of a star like our Sun.

8.11.1998
Some stars explode in slow motion. Rare, massive Wolf-Rayet stars are so tumultuous and hot they are disintegrating right before our telescopes. Glowing gas globs each over 30 times more massive than the Earth are being expelled by a violent stellar wind.

7.11.1998
Early next week, a spectacular meteor storm is expected: the 1998 Leonids. It is widely thought that that the meteors from the Leonids meteor shower are just small pieces of Comet Temple-Tuttle falling to Earth.
